Context Readings

Praise To Yahweh For His Providence

1 Praise ye Yah, For it is good, to make melody to our GOD, - For it is delightful, seemly is praise! 2 Yahweh, is building Jerusalem, The outcasts of Israel, will he gather together. 3 He is healing the broken in heart, - and binding up their hurts.
